South Kordofan: Military Intelligence Arrest 31 Activists

On September 23, 2020, 31 activists were arrested by the Military Intelligence in Abu Jubeiha, South Kordofan. The activists were detained for organising a public session in support of the agreement signed between the Sudanese Prime Minister Abdalla Hamdok and the Sudan People’s Liberation Movement – North faction under the leadership of Abdelaziz El Hilu (SPLM-N El Hilu).

The Joint Agreement was signed in Addis Ababa on September 3, 2020, and notably called for a separation of religion and state.

Further public sessions have been planned for today with the expectation that more arrests will take place. These arrests are continuing evidence of the deteriorating human rights situation across Sudan.
